Taro Logo

Software Engineer III, Full Stack, Corporate Engineering

Google is a global technology company that develops innovative products and services used by billions of users worldwide.
Mid-Level Software Engineer
In-Person
5,000+ Employees
2+ years of experience
Enterprise SaaS
This job posting may no longer be active. You may be interested in these related jobs instead:

Description For Software Engineer III, Full Stack, Corporate Engineering

Google's Corporate Engineering team is seeking a Full Stack Software Engineer III to join their mission of building world-leading business solutions that scale Google's internal operations. As part of Google's IT organization, you'll be instrumental in developing end-to-end solutions that power Google's internal tools and platforms used by all Googlers.

The role requires expertise in both front-end and back-end development, with a focus on creating robust, scalable applications using technologies like Java, Python, Go, JavaScript, and TypeScript. You'll be working on critical projects that directly impact Google's internal operations and efficiency.

As a Software Engineer III, you'll collaborate with cross-functional teams, participate in technical design discussions, and contribute to code reviews to maintain high engineering standards. The position offers opportunities to work on complex technical challenges while building solutions that help Google operate at massive scale.

This role is perfect for someone who enjoys full-stack development, has strong problem-solving skills, and wants to make an impact on Google's internal infrastructure. You'll be part of a team that's essentially "Google for Googlers," creating and maintaining the tools and systems that help Google's workforce be more productive and effective.

The position offers the opportunity to work with cutting-edge technologies, collaborate with talented engineers, and contribute to projects that have a direct impact on Google's operations. You'll be able to grow your technical skills while working on meaningful projects that support Google's global workforce.

Last updated 12 days ago

Responsibilities For Software Engineer III, Full Stack, Corporate Engineering

  • Write product or system development code
  • Participate in, or lead design reviews with peers and stakeholders to decide amongst available technologies
  • Review code developed by other developers and provide feedback to ensure best practices
  • Contribute to existing documentation or educational content and adapt content based on product/program updates and user feedback
  • Triage product or system issues and debug/track/resolve by analyzing the sources of issues and the impact on hardware, network, or service operations and quality

Requirements For Software Engineer III, Full Stack, Corporate Engineering

Java
Python
Go
JavaScript
TypeScript
  • Bachelor's degree or equivalent practical experience
  • 2 years of experience with software development in one or more programming languages, or 1 year of experience with an advanced degree
  • 2 years of experience with data structures or algorithms in either an academic or industry setting
  • 2 years of experience with full stack development, across back-end such as Java, Python, GO, or C++ codebases, and front-end experience including JavaScript or TypeScript, HTML, CSS, etc

Interested in this job?